Gianfranco Randone (Italian pronunciation: [dʒaɱˈfraŋko ranˈdoːne]; born 5 January 1970), known by his stage name Jeffrey Jey, is an Italian musician and singer-songwriter, best known as the lead vocalist of the group Eiffel 65[1] (1997–2005, 2010–present). He was also the lead singer of the groups Bliss Team (1992–1997) and Bloom 06 (2005–2010). After Eiffel 65's reunion in June 2010, he is currently touring[2] Italy and Europe with the band. In addition to singing, Jey also plays bass guitar, electric guitar, drums and keyboards.

Jey lived in Brooklyn, New York from 1980 to 1985.[citation needed] It was during this time he became interested in becoming a musician due to all the influences throughout the city. He is fluent in both English and Italian.
